AI Contract Overview
The contract requires the supply, delivery, installation, and configuration of a vendor-neutral DICOM disc burning system at the El Paso VA Health Care System. The system must include hardware equipped with input and output disc bins and must be fully integrated with existing medical imaging systems including PACS, VistA, and Cerner to ensure seamless handling and archiving of diagnostic images. The solution must be compatible across multiple platforms without reliance on proprietary software, ensuring flexibility and long-term maintainability within the VA’s IT infrastructure. The solicitation is open as a subcontract under the Department of Veterans Affairs, with a response deadline of August 7, 2026. The NAICS code 334112 identifies the scope as medical and diagnostic equipment manufacturing, indicating the technical nature of the hardware and integration requirements. Performance of the work is expected to occur at the El Paso VA facility, though specific location details are not provided. The contract is managed by the 257-NETWORK Contract Office 17 and aims to enhance the organization’s ability to distribute and store imaging data through standardized, reliable optical media solutions.
